Transaction 26882c68d23b2ddc62a3e681504ecf66e4da3d370a93b09e852a6a8c328ce1b6
1 Input
1 Output
-
26882c68d23b2ddc62a3e681504ecf66e4da3d370a93b09e852a6a8c328ce1b6:0
- value
- 597477
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 851b3421dbf06b423d75f6f74bcb87fef049c93c OP_EQUAL
- address
- 3DppPCWtmJv5TmgMCLT5rMwExyGAd4WMHk